Lithoz dispatches first ceramic 3d printer from new facility

News By AM Chronicle EditorJanuary 14, 20222 Mins Read
Lithoz dispatches first ceramic 3d printer from new facility
LinkedIn Twitter Facebook WhatsApp Pinterest Email Copy Link

Lithoz GmbH, world market leaders in ceramic 3D printing, has recently entered production in their newest site in Vienna

They recently dispatched the first shipment of a ceramic 3d printer from their new second production site in Vienna, Austria. This second production facility combines greatly increased capacity, efficient warehousing and a new level of quality management

With this being their fourth location worldwide after their headquarters in Vienna and bases in America and China, the company’s production capabilities have now greatly expanded and this new XL hub will make Lithoz’s logistic performance more efficient than ever.

Lithoz’s new central warehouse ensures a much quicker turnaround of orders thanks to a scalable production and expanded storage capacity for raw materials. A monitored production environment (comparable to ISO 8 clean room level) and a central quality assurance laboratory provide the best possible quality control throughout every step of the manufacture process.

The new centralized logistic hub and the investment into new infrastructure and expanded capacities is a key success factor of Lithoz’s growth strategy, providing faster and more professionalized quality management as well as scalable logistic chain processes.

Dr. Daniel Bomze, the project leader, looks forward to better supporting Lithoz customers worldwide from this new XL hub: “During the planning and implementation of this new production site, we focused on sustainability, scalability and reliability. We are ready and extremely well prepared for meeting the fast growing demand of our customers.”
